Antoine Deshawn Williams was born April 18, 1972, in Quanah, Texas, to Herron "Cookie" Jones and A.D. Williams. He was the youngest of four siblings and was raised and educated in Quanah.
Antoine was known for his quiet nature, quick wit, and creative spirit. He excelled in football during his school years and carried that same strength and determination into his work in the oilfield. Those who knew him will remember his humor, his calm presence, and the way he could make people laugh when they least expected it.
He leaves to cherish his memory his mother, "Cookie" Herron Jackson; his father, A.D. Williams; his grandmother, Ruby Williams; his siblings, Daryl Jones, Marsha Williams, and Angela Williams; his two beautiful daughters, Shalane Dotson of Vernon and Tru Williams of Amarillo; three grandchildren; and the love of his life, Jennifer Williams of Amarillo. He is also survived by ten uncles, eight aunts, seven nephews, five nieces, and a host of cousins—too many to count.
Antoine was preceded in death by his grandparents, Jimmy and Grace Jones and Lonnie Williams; his aunt, Jody McBride; his uncle, Levi Howard Jones; his aunt, Betty Calloway; and his uncle, Charly.
Antoine passed away on Monday, March 23, 2026. He will be greatly missed by all who knew and loved him.
A memorial service will be held at 2:00 p.m., Friday, April 3, 2026, at Smith Funeral Home Chapel in Quanah.
